로우코드와 노코드의 학습 곡선과 요구되는 기술 스택

로우코드와 노코드 플랫폼은 최근 몇 년간 많은 인기를 얻고 있습니다. 이러한 플랫폼을 사용하려면 어떤 기술 스택과 학습 곡선이 필요한지 알아보겠습니다.

로우코드와 노코드란 무엇인가요?

로우코드와 노코드는 소프트웨어 개발에 필요한 코딩을 최소화하고 비전문가들도 손쉽게 애플리케이션을 만들 수 있게 하는 기술입니다. 이러한 도구들은 시간과 비용을 절감하고, 비전문가들도 손쉽게 애플리케이션을 만들 수 있도록 도와줍니다.

로우코드와 노코드의 학습 곡선

로우코드 및 노코드 도구의 사용은 기존의 전문적인 프로그래밍 언어를 익히는 것보다 쉽습니다. 그러나 사용자가 특정 도구를 이해하고 활용하기 위해서는 여전히 학습이 필요합니다. 이러한 학습은 사용자의 기술 수준에 따라 다르며, 초보자와 숙련자 간에도 차이가 있을 수 있습니다.

예를 들어, Microsoft PowerApps와 같은 로우코드 툴은 비전문가들도 쉽게 사용할 수 있지만, 고급 기능을 사용하려면 좀 더 깊이 있는 학습이 필요할 수 있습니다. 반면에, Airtable과 같은 노코드 툴은 간단한 데이터베이스를 구축하는 데는 쉽지만, 복잡한 작업을 수행하려면 일정 수준의 데이터베이스 지식이 필요할 수 있습니다.

요구되는 기술 스택

로우코드와 노코드를 사용하기 위해 특정한 프로그래밍 언어나 기술 스택을 익힐 필요는 없지만, 사용자가 특정 도구를 최대한 활용하기 위해서는 해당 도구와 관련된 기본적인 지식이 필요합니다. 예를 들어, 웹 애플리케이션을 만들기 위해 Microsoft PowerApps를 사용한다면, 웹 애플리케이션의 기본적인 구조와 개념에 대한 이해가 필요할 수 있습니다.

로우코드와 노코드의 학습 방법과 자원

로우코드와 노코드 도구를 학습하기 위해서는 다양한 온라인 자원을 활용할 수 있습니다. 제조사의 공식 문서와 튜토리얼은 항상 유용한 정보를 제공합니다. 또한 YouTube나 Udemy와 같은 온라인 교육 플랫폼에서도 다양한 강의를 듣고 실습할 수 있습니다. 또한 커뮤니티 포럼이나 소셜 미디어 그룹에서 다른 사용자와 정보를 공유하고 질문을 할 수 있습니다.

로우코드와 노코드를 사용하기 위한 학습은 개인의 목표와 필요에 따라 다양하게 접근할 수 있습니다. 자신에게 맞는 학습 방법과 자원을 찾아 활용하여 원하는 기술을 습득하는 것이 중요합니다.

결론

로우코드와 노코드는 비전문가들도 손쉽게 애플리케이션을 만들 수 있게 도와주는 플랫폼입니다. 이러한 도구를 사용하기 위해서는 특정한 기술 스택을 익힐 필요는 없지만, 해당 도구와 관련된 기본적인 지식이 필요합니다. 학습은 각자의 목표와 필요에 따라 다양하게 접근할 수 있으며, 다양한 온라인 자원을 활용하여 스스로의 학습 곡선을 만들어 나가는 것이 중요합니다.

로우코드와 노코드는 소프트웨어 개발의 미래를 모색하는 데 중요한 역할을 할 것으로 기대됩니다. 이러한 플랫폼을 사용하는 사용자들은 기술을 습득하고 발전시키는 과정을 즐기며, 더 나은 애플리케이션을 만들어나갈 것입니다.

이상으로 로우코드와 노코드의 학습 곡선과 요구되는 기술 스택에 대해 알아보았습니다. 감사합니다.

댓글

이 블로그의 인기 게시물

라즈베리파이를 이용한 센서 연결과 데이터 수집

Visual Studio Code (VSCode)를 이용하여 WSL(Windows Subsystem for Linux)에서 CMake 코딩방법

GAN을 이용한 데이터 증강(Data Augmentation)